Year 1445 (MCDXLV) was a common year starting on Friday (link will display the full calendar) of the Julian calendar.

Contents

January–December

  • October 10 – Battle of Mokra: The Albanian forces under Skanderbeg defeated the Ottoman forces. (Pope Eugene IV raised a hymn as a praise that Christendom has been provided with a new defender after he heard of the battle.)
  • Date unknown

  • The Portuguese set up their first trading post (Feitoria) in Africa, on the island of Arguin.
  • Portuguese explorer Dinis Dias discovers the Cap-Vert in the western coast of Africa.
  • Battle of Gomit: Emperor Zara Yaqob of Ethiopia defeats and kills Sultan Arwe Badlay of Adal.
  • Births

  • March 16 – Johann Geiler von Kaisersberg, Swiss-born priest (d. 1510)
  • April 4 – Wiguleus Fröschl of Marzoll, Bishop of Passau (1500–1517) (d. 1517)
  • October 25 – Fulk Bourchier, 10th Baron FitzWarin, English Baron (d. 1479)
  • October 31 – Hedwig, Abbess of Quedlinburg, Princess-Abbess of Quedlinburg (d. 1511)
  • December 11 – Eberhard I, Duke of Württemberg (d. 1496)
  • date unknown – Albert Brudzewski, Polish astronomer (d. 1497)
  • probable – Nicolas Chuquet, French mathematician
  • approximate – Sandro Botticelli, Italian painter (d. 1510)
  • Deaths

  • February 19 – Leonor of Aragon, queen of Portugal (b. 1402)
  • June 5 – Leonel Power, English composer
  • July 15 – Joan Beaufort, Queen of Scotland
  • August 2 – Oswald von Wolkenstein, Austrian composer (b. 1377)
  • date unknown – Olug Moxammat of Kazan, Khan of Kazan
